Another critical aspect to consider is the ingredients used in the supplements. Natural ingredients are often preferred, as they tend to have fewer side effects and have been used for centuries in traditional medicine. Look for supplements that include vitamins and minerals known for their supportive roles in auditory health, such as Vitamin B12, Zinc, and Ginkgo Biloba. Additionally, research has shown that antioxidants can help mitigate oxidative stress, one of the factors implicated in hearing decline. Understanding the synergistic effects of these ingredients can help you select a product that is more effective.

Lastly, while supplements can provide support, they should not replace professional medical advice or treatments. If you have pre-existing conditions or are currently on medication, it’s wise to consult with a healthcare provider before introducing new supplements into your regimen. They can provide guidance tailored to your unique health situation and help prevent any potential interactions or side effects.
